6. Class Sizes
I love the fact that my classes are small. My biggest class last year had maybe 25 students in it. With small classes, you become a person and not a number and being a person in college is very important to me.
5. Professors
There is nothing better than being able to have your professor for a class know you and call you by name. The one on one interaction that you get during classes is great. Just the plain fact that they truly care about you and your education makes going here worth it.
4. Affordable
Eastern is very affordable for a private university. Not only is it affordable, but Eastern also tries their best to help out financially as much as they can which is important to college students feeling the financial strain.
